Sažetak
Polymorphism is a thoroughly investigated solid state phenomenon wherein compound crystallizes in different phases as a result of various crystalline arrangements of compounds molecules.[1, 2] Since the physical and chemical properties of a compound are the outcome of its solid state arrangement, the polymorphs have different thermal stability, electric conductivity, solubility etc. That fact is very important in various industrial and pharmaceutical processes. In some cases, the same crystallization condition can produce crystals of more than one polymorph in the same batch, and those compounds are known as concomitant polymorphs. These systems provide very valuable information for chemist interested in the phenomenon of crystallization. The title complex crystallizes concomitantly in three different polymorphic modifications, triclinic (1), orthorhombic (2) and monoclinic (3), respectively. Each polymorph forms centrosymmetric dimers through two O– H• • • N hydrogen bonds and a few weaker interactions. The conformational differences between the dimers lead to differences in crystal packing of the three crystalline modifications. All structures are stabilized by network of weak non-covalent interactions.
